People 1st offers free marketing training for hospitality sector

People 1st, the sector skills council for the hospitality, leisure, travel and tourism industry, is continuing its series of roadshow events across England, giving employers in the sector the opportunity to find out first-hand how to benefit from Train to Gain funding, and take part in free, industry-focused training workshops.

Following three successful events in November, seven more will be held across the country in January 2010.

Although the workshops are especially useful for small and medium enterprises (SMEs) who have not previously accessed Government funding for training, all employers are welcome.

Employers can attend one of two workshops, the first of which is Focus On Marketing for Small Businesses. Combining theory with practical examples, this programme will help SME employers to write cost-effective marketing plans and understand the latest trends to capture and retain new customers.

Meanwhile the second is a world class customer service workshop, developed following a major consultation with industry experts from within the UK and overseas and over 2,000 businesses of all sizes across the UK visitor economy.

Employers will also have the opportunity to meet their local skills advisors, and find how their business can benefit from Government-funded training and other initiatives from People 1st.
